Transaction 7943db69939c33a65de9fe34c2aef3c7fb76ce672229bec72b8e9f641202005c
1 Input
1 Output
-
7943db69939c33a65de9fe34c2aef3c7fb76ce672229bec72b8e9f641202005c:0
- value
- 31251999
- script pubkey
- OP_0 OP_PUSHBYTES_20 12c3a01d5297d6ecb2f006a1782d14bbe4f2dc03
- address
- bc1qztp6q82jjltwevhsq6shstg5h0j09hqrvejkmm